Desert Highlands
The plan occurs on eight levels, all in response to natural grade. The Master Bath includes his and her spaces, and a shared exercise room.
An open living/dining and kitchen area are all connected by a three-level terrace, with water features and a negative edge pool.
There is a sit-down bar, media room and Home Theater. Audio/visual equipment is accessible for servicing from the rear by way of sliding panels in the adjacent utility room.
The design of the house resulted from linking the
desired flow between the three specialty areas, as
well as from the influence of the sloping site
including the desire to capture natural breezes and
surrounding vistas. The result is a simple geometry
in plan but one which transitions across the eight
levels of space. A band of south facing clerestory
windows runs the full length of the house.
